Co to jest Modal?
Modal to innowacyjna platforma bezserwerowa zaprojektowana dla zespołów AI i danych, które chcą efektywnie skalować swoje operacje obliczeniowe. Platforma umożliwia użytkownikom uruchamianie obciążenia obliczeniowych na dużą skalę bez zarządzania złożoną infrastrukturą. Jest idealnym rozwiązaniem dla danych naukowców, inżynierów i badaczy, którzy potrzebują płynnej integracji z narzędziami AI. Modal umożliwia zespołom skoncentrowanie się na swoich kluczowych kompetencjach, upraszczając przepływy pracy i przyspieszając czas wprowadzenia projektów obejmujących przetwarzanie dużych zestawów danych, trenowanie modeli uczenia maszynowego oraz złożone analizy danych.
Jak używać Modal?
Rozpoczęcie korzystania z Modal to prosty proces. Najpierw utwórz konto na platformie. Następnie zainstaluj SDK Modal w swoim środowisku deweloperskim. Następnie napisz kod Pythona, używając dekoratorów Modal, aby zdefiniować funkcje i przepływy pracy. Wprowadź aplikację jednym poleceniem, a Modal automatycznie zarządza alokacją zasobów i skalowaniem. Monitoruj swoje obciążenia za pomocą pulpitu, a wyniki zintegruj z istniejącymi ścieżkami danych lub narzędziami wizualizacji. Platforma obsługuje zarówno lokalne rozwijanie, jak i wdrażanie w chmurze, zapewniając płynną migrację od testowania do produkcji.
Kluczowe funkcje Modal?
- Skalowalne zasoby obliczeniowe: Automatycznie skaluje zasoby obliczeniowe w górę lub w dół w oparciu o wymagania obciążenia, optymalizując wydajność i efektywność kosztową bez manualnego interwencji.
- Płynna integracja z AI: Wbudowane wsparcie dla popularnych frameworków i bibliotek AI, umożliwiając płynną integrację z TensorFlow, PyTorch i innymi narzędziami nauki danych.
- Solidne środki zabezpieczeń: Wielowarstwowe zabezpieczenia w tym szyfrowanie, kontrola dostępu i regularne audyty bezpieczeństwa, aby chronić wrażliwe dane i zapewnić zgodność.
- Intuicyjny zestaw API: Kompleksowe RESTful API i SDK, które pozwalają deweloperom automatyzować zadania, integrować z innymi usługami i budować niestandardowe aplikacje z minimalnym kodowaniem.
- Opłacalne cenniki: Model płatności za użycie, który eliminuje koszty infrastruktury początkowej i obniża wydatki, pobierając opłatę tylko za rzeczywiście zużyty czas obliczeń.

